In a loop in a closed circuit, the sum of the currents entering a junction equals the sum of the currents leaving a junction because

a.
the potential of the nearest battery is the potential at the junction.

b.
there are no transformations of energy from one type to another in a circuit loop.

c.
capacitors tend to maintain current through them at a constant value.

d.
current is used up after it leaves a junction.

e.
charge is neither created nor destroyed at a junction.


e
